15 Tips for Building Emotional Resilience and Overcoming Relationship Challenges
💪 Building emotional resilience is crucial for navigating the ups and downs of any relationship. Whether you’re facing arguments, misunderstandings, or even heartbreak, having emotional resilience can help you overcome these challenges and grow stronger together. Here are 15 tips to help you build emotional resilience and overcome relationship obstacles.
1️⃣ Communicate openly and honestly: Effective communication is the foundation of a healthy relationship. Be transparent with your partner, express your feelings, and actively listen to each other’s perspectives.
2️⃣ Practice empathy: Put yourself in your partner’s shoes to better understand their viewpoint. Empathy allows you to create a deeper connection and resolve conflicts with compassion.
3️⃣ Learn from past experiences: Reflect on previous relationship challenges and identify areas where you can improve. Use your past experiences as stepping stones to build emotional resilience.
4️⃣ Develop self-awareness: Understand your own emotions, triggers, and patterns. Self-awareness helps you recognize when you’re getting overwhelmed and take necessary steps to regain balance.
5️⃣ Nurture self-care: Prioritize self-care activities that recharge and refresh you. Taking care of yourself emotionally, physically, and mentally ensures you have the energy to face relationship challenges.
6️⃣ Set healthy boundaries: Establishing boundaries is important to protect your emotional well-being. Clearly communicate your limits and expectations with your partner, ensuring that your needs are met.
7️⃣ Cultivate gratitude: Focus on the positive aspects of your relationship and express gratitude for your partner’s presence in your life. Gratitude fuels resilience and enhances relationship satisfaction.
8️⃣ Seek support: Reach out to trusted friends, family, or seek professional help when needed. Having a support system can provide you with guidance, validation, and a fresh perspective.
9️⃣ Embrace vulnerability: Opening up and being vulnerable with your partner fosters intimacy and trust. Sharing your fears, desires, and insecurities allows for deeper connections.
🔟 Practice forgiveness: Forgiving your partner and yourself is essential for healing and moving forward. Holding onto grudges only hinders growth and prevents resolution.
1️⃣1️⃣ Focus on personal growth: Continuously work on personal development and encourage your partner to do the same. Growing individually strengthens your relationship foundation.
1️⃣2️⃣ Take breaks during conflicts: If a disagreement escalates, take a step back and give each other space to cool down. This prevents the conversation from spiraling out of control.
1️⃣3️⃣ Embrace change: Relationships evolve, and embracing change is crucial. Be open to adapting, compromising, and exploring new possibilities together.
1️⃣4️⃣ Celebrate milestones: Recognize and celebrate achievements in your relationship. Whether it’s an anniversary or accomplishing a shared goal, acknowledging milestones strengthens the bond between you.
1️⃣5️⃣ Emphasize quality time: Make an effort to spend meaningful, uninterrupted time with your partner. Engaging in activities that bring you joy and foster connection can help you overcome relationship challenges.
Building emotional resilience takes time and effort, but it’s worth it for the long-term success of your relationship. By implementing these tips and staying committed to growth and open communication, you can navigate challenges with grace, love, and a stronger bond. Remember, no relationship is perfect, but with emotional resilience, you can triumph over any obstacle that comes your way. 🌈💕
